Free bus shuttle service to and from Coast Day 2010 is being offered to University of Delaware students, employees, and members of their immediate families.
Sponsored by the University of Delaware’s College of Earth, Ocean, and Environment (CEOE) and the Delaware Sea Grant College Program, Coast Day is a free event that celebrates Delaware’s coastal resources and UD’s marine research. It will be held Sunday, Oct. 3, rain or shine, at UD’s Hugh R. Sharp Campus in Lewes from 11 a.m. to 5 p.m.
Buses will depart from the Robinson Hall parking lot at the Newark campus at 9:30 a.m. and arrive in Lewes at approximately 11 a.m. They will depart from Lewes at 4:30 p.m. and return to Newark by 6 p.m.

Coast Day events include a number of fun, educational activities around this year’s theme, “Making the Most of Our Coast.” Join us to take part in seafood seminars, research demonstrations, ship tours, marine critter touch tanks, a crab cake cook-off, and much more.
